Account Management API

The Account Management API section provides access to the API keys used to authenticate and authorize programmatic access to your account. These keys are required for API calls that manage your account and sub-accounts.

The required API keys grant access to your account.

  • Can View Sub-Invoices—Select the checkbox to view Sub-Invoices associated with the Control Account.

  • API Primary Key—The primary API key for your account. Use this key as the default credential for API authentication.

  • API Secondary Key—A secondary API key for your account. This key can serve as a backup credential or for key rotation.

  • New API Primary Key—Generates a new primary API key for your account. Once generated, the new key replaces the existing primary key.

  • New API Secondary Key—Generates a new secondary API key for your account. Once generated, the new key replaces the existing secondary key.

Defaults

The Defaults section lets you set a storage quota for all Sub-Accounts simultaneously.

The storage quota defaults for Sub-Accounts are:

  • Sub-Account Default Storage Quota—Allows users to assign a set amount of purchased storage to each sub-account, except for those that have already been modified. This amount can be changed at any time, and all sub-accounts that have not been modified previously will be updated to the new value.

  • Sun-Account Default Storage Quota Type— Soft Quota or Hard Quota.

    • Soft Quota (default)—A flexible limit that allows the sub-account to exceed the set storage amount, but may trigger alerts, reporting flags, or overage considerations.

    • Hard Quota—A  limit that prevents the sub-account from using more storage once the defined threshold is reached. You can enable Sub-Account hard quota storage limits in the Account Settings section.

  • Alert Thresholds—Predefined usage levels that trigger notifications as a sub-account approaches its storage quota.

Account Settings

The Account Settings section lets you enable a Sub-Account hard quota, which enforces storage limits and prevents continued use once the limit is reached. Disabling the hard quota setting will revert to soft quota, which is a disruptive action.

Disabling a Sub-Account Hard Quota

You can disable hard quota limits and revert to soft quotas using the Disable button. Soft quotas do not enforce storage quota limits; they trigger a notification when the storage quota limit is reached or exceeded.

Carbon Footprint

With Carbon Footprint, you can view emissions from Wasabi storage under your management directly in WACM. These values are calculated at the regional level and updated monthly. You can also purchase additional credits using the Purchase Credits button. Use the Date Range filter to limit and analyze usage data for a specific time period.

Carbon footprint provides the following details and metrics:

  • Total Emissions—The total emissions generated from storage under your management for the selected date range.

  • Credits Purchased—The credits, or emissions offsets, you have purchased from our partner to offset your total emissions for the selected date range.

  • Net Emissions—The total emissions generated for the selected date range, less the credits purchased to offset those emissions, leaving your net emissions.

  • Transaction History—Displays the latest transaction history. Click View All to see the status of the last three transactions, such as Order Placed, Retirement in Progress, or Retired.

Security Settings

Delay Delete provides a window after a Sub-Account deletion is scheduled during which a user can cancel the deletion before it is processed. It also sends notifications when an account deletion is initiated, canceled, or completed, enhancing visibility and security.

While a Sub-Account is in the Pending Delete status, it will remain active for use and billed as normal. If you wish to restrict access during this time, you can suspend the account before scheduling the deletion.

Security Settings allows Admin users (Governance, Control, and Channel Account) to enable or disable Delay Delete for Sub-Accounts. When enabled, this setting does not inherit to other accounts and must be configured individually for each account.

When Delay Delete is enabled, the Sub-Account deletion delay defaults to 1 day (24 hours) and can be configured up to 30 days. When a Sub-Account is scheduled for deletion, it remains active until the configured delay period expires. During this delay window, the deletion can be canceled. Once the delay window expires, the Sub-Account is permanently deleted.

Use the Delay Window dropdown to select the number of days to wait before a scheduled deletion is completed. You can update the Delay Window setting at any time.

By default, Admin users have notifications enabled. All other users can optionally enable them on their Profile page. Notifications are sent when:

  • A Sub-Account is scheduled for deletion.

  • A user cancels a Sub-Account scheduled for deletion within the Delay Window.

  • A Sub-Account is deleted once the delay window has elapsed.
